about the watch

In the vast world of horology, there is no debate on one thing: the most famous, sought after and timeless dive-watch is the Rolex Submariner. The stainless steel Submariner Date is a true icon in Rolex's history, and this neo-vintage iteration is no exception. With its sleek black dial and luminova hour markers, this timepiece exudes both style and functionality. The tradition and history of the Submariner blended with the more modern technical developments and design make it one of the most sought-after 5-digits references from Rolex. It truly blends the both of both worlds. 
This particular piece was sold in 2000 in Kowloon, Hong Kong, and has remained in an amazing overall condition. Its case, dial and bracelet do not present any major flaw, proving that the piece was particularly well preserved by its previous owner.
The watch sports a "Swiss Made" luminova dial. More than the amazing overall condition of the watch, the watch is sold with its original set, that showcases once again how well the watch was preserved. Renowned for its versatility and durability, this watch is a real gem for any collector or enthusiast. 

The watch is in amazing condition. The case, bracelet and bezel have sharp angles and a lot of material, proving how well it was taken care of. The dial is in immaculate condition.

The Oyster bracelet is in great condition and has no stretch. It is the original reference 93250.

The watch is sold with its original outter-box and box, warranty papers, red and green tags, translation booklet as well as the green leather card holder. Although it is not a full set, it is still a nice bonus to get with the watch.

The movement is a caliber 3135, which runs perfectly well.
